2. ⚡ Why didn't Tighnari fold his ears? Avoiding lightning vs. style?
· The second topic is why Tighnari didn't fold his ears when struck by lightning in the Savannatree. The point was made that using an umbrella during rain can act as a lightning rod, leading to speculation that Tighnari was struck by lightning because of his ears.
· However, photographic evidence was presented showing that Tighnari can fold his ears, and the opinion was offered that not folding them might have been a stylistic choice or an attempt to protect ears that he put effort into maintaining.

3. ⚖️ Was the punishment for high-ranking Akademiya officials appropriate? Debating Nahida's choice
· The third topic is the debate surrounding the punishment of Azar, the former Grand Sage of Sumeru. The prevailing opinion is that his punishment, ending in exile, was too lenient, with criticism that it was insufficient given his actions, such as conducting experiments on the entire nation or attempting to sell out the country.
· The argument was made that if one were a resident of Sumeru, they would be furious with Nahida's decision, and that a stronger punishment was necessary. The discussion included a hypothetical scenario where a different outcome might have occurred if Ifrit were the god of Sumeru, emphasizing the high level of dissatisfaction with the punishment of high-ranking officials.

4. 💔 Was it right for the Raiden Shogun to abandon the Wanderer? The Scaramouche incident and demands for compensation
· The fourth topic is the discussion on whether the Raiden Shogun's decision to abandon the Wanderer (Scaramouche) was correct. It was pointed out that Scaramouche attempted to annihilate the Inazuman clan to get revenge on the Raiden Shogun, and that this process also led to damage in Sumeru.
· This led to the argument that Sumeru should demand compensation from the Raiden Shogun. However, a counter-argument was raised that thanks to Scaramouche coming to Sumeru, a threat to the nation was eliminated. There's also the opinion that it's a matter of hindsight, and the Raiden Shogun is not at fault because of the variable of the Traveler's intervention.

5. 😈 Dottore, who is he? The justification for the decision to exchange a Gnosis
· The final topic is an evaluation of the character Dottore and whether the decision to exchange a Gnosis for Dottore's fragments was justified. Dottore is depicted as a terrifying and horrific villain, with actions that seem to perceive beyond the social barrier and a tendency to do everything for his own amusement.
· It was mentioned that he is the second-highest-ranking Fatui Harbinger and that if the Gnosis had not been exchanged for Dottore's fragments, Nahida would have been in danger. The conclusion reached was that it was an unavoidable choice to protect Nahida, as a game depicting the beating of a child would be impossible to release.
